Fans of the hit DC series Peacemaker were surprised to learn that creator James Gunn secretly appeared in the finale of season two — a detail that went unnoticed by many viewers at first.
The revelation came after an eagle-eyed fan spotted Gunn’s brief cameo and shared it on social media, sparking excitement among the show’s followers.
Speaking on Peacemaker: The Official Podcast, Gunn confirmed the fun Easter egg was entirely his idea. “I just said, ‘Come on, guys. Let’s all come out,’” Gunn shared. “The whole crew — a lot of our PAs and everyone — joined in, and we were all just dancing around. It was a blast.”
The filmmaker also revealed that he had once hoped to include a Deadpool cameo in Peacemaker season two. “Yeah, I wanted them to open the door and see Deadpool in a room,” Gunn said, adding that he even spoke with Ryan Reynolds about the idea. However, due to legal and studio restrictions between Marvel and DC, the crossover didn’t materialize despite both sides being open to it.
